Fake Memo Attached to Ripple Escrow Trolls XRP Holders

A sarcastic, clearly phony memo attached to Ripple’s latest escrow transaction stirred confusion across the XRP community this week after it was read by some as an imminent sell-off announcement. Ripple’s monthly escrow releases are routine, and the ledger allows optional memos, but the gag note nonetheless prompted discussion and skeptical checks on social channels and blockchain explorers.

The incident shows how innocuous on-chain text can be weaponized to seed panic or prank holders, especially during sensitive market moments. Traders and casual holders are reminded to verify claims against official Ripple statements and raw ledger data before acting, and for platforms and bots to treat transaction memos cautiously to avoid amplifying false signals.
